Food Insecurity Program

The City of Bellflower’s Food Insecurity Program offers income-eligible Bellflower  households food assistance  of up to $150 of groceries from a local grocer on a bi-weekly basis. The Program works with a local grocer to fulfill preset lists of goods that will be picked up by participants, bi-weekly. Eligible households may be scheduled to pick up groceries up to two times per month.

The Program is funded with CDBG Cares Act (CDBG-CV) funding from the U.S. Department of Housing and Urban Development (HUD) as eligible under Sections 105(a)(8) of the Housing and Community Development Act of 1974.

Program Eligibility

Applicants must meet all of the following criteria to receive assistance:

  • Reside within Bellflower city limits;
  • Be a U.S. citizen or permanent resident;
  • Meet the HUD household low-income limit of 80% of the area median income (see Income Limits below);
  • Demonstrate economic impact due to the COVID-19 pandemic;
  • Submit all required documents (see Required Documents below).
Income Limits

Annual gross income is defined as the total gross amount of income (before taxes) received from all sources by adult household members who have earned or received income during a 12-month period. Eligible households must be at or below the HUD Low Income limit, depending on the number of persons living in the household.

The current 2021 HUD Low Income limits depending on household size are listed below:

 Household Size  Annual Gross Income
 1  $ 66,250
 2  $ 75,700
 3  $ 85,150
 4  $ 94,600
 5  $ 102,200
 6  $ 109,750
 7  $ 117,350
 8 $  124,900

Required Documents


Applicants will be required to submit the following documents:

  • Completed Food Insecurity Program Application;
  • Copy of Rental/Lease Agreement or recent mortgage statement or utility bill demonstrating City of Bellflower residency;
  • Copy of most recent Income Tax return;
  • Copies of paycheck stubs for the last two (2) months for all members of the household;
  • Copies of all other sources of income for all household members for the past three (3) months, including but not limited to Social Security/SSI benefits, Unemployment checks/statements, retirement/pensions, and public assistance;
  • Copies of all bank statements for all household members for the past two (2) months, including checking accounts, savings account, etc. ;
  • Copy of Government issued Photo Identification (I.D).
